the athame (typically pronounced ah-tha-mey) is a blade used for ritual purposes both in traditional witchcraft and in neopagan practices like wicca. it is considered one of the four elemental tools in modern occultism, along with the wand, pentacle, and chalice. a typical athame is a small double-edged blade with a black handle (which sometimes features symbolic carvings).
purposes of the athame
contrary to naive assumptions, athames are not traditionally used for sacrifice or blood magick. they are used to direct energy during rituals, to represent the element of fire (though other practices associate it with air), for banishment rituals, and rituals involving fertility when accompanied with the chalice.
some practitioners strongly believe that the athame is not meant for any kind of physical cutting, while others will use its blade to cut plants, fabric, cord, and other things pertinent to a spell or ritual. keep in mind that the athame absorbs and channels the energy of what it interacts with, so avoid letting others use your athame and be mindful of what items you cut with it, if at all.
consecrating and blessing a new athame before use
when you get a new athame, it’s important to cleanse it and properly declare it your own. gather two candles, one white and one black.
⤏ pass the athame’s blade over the white candleflame, which cleanses it of its previously held energies and purifies its intentions.
⤏ pass the blade over the black candleflame, to endow it with protective properties.
⤏ finally, stick the blade into rich soil, to bless it with earth magick. wash the blade off with water, and it is ready to use.
ways to incorporate the athame into your craft
⤏ cast a circle by outlining it with the blade, channeling protective energy
⤏ cut open and re-close circles you’ve already cast by slicing and redrawing
⤏ use the blade to cut and harvest herbs for spellwork or kitchen witchcraft
⤏ carve sigils and other symbols into candles for candle magick
⤏ use the blade in banishing rituals to cut negative energy away
⤏ use in place of a wand during house exorcisms/protection spells
⤏ use in place of a wand during rituals involving fire
a few easy rituals you can perform with just an athame
love ritual: hold the athame in your dominant hand and visualize the kind of relationship you want to have, or your ideal partner. trace a large heart in the air in front of you with the athame and walk through the energy-heart.
protection ritual: hold the athame in your dominant hand and say “may your blade protect me from harm and ill will.” hover the blade over your body, starting at the head and moving down to your feet.
banishing ritual: hold the athame in your dominant hand and reflect on what you want to banish, whether it be a person, bad habit, spirit, negative energy, or otherwise. say with confidence “i banish you and cast you away” and extend your arm quickly, sweeping the blade away from you and pointing it outward. do this three times, or until you feel satisfied.

Alder - Support, foundation, magical beginnings, fire and water magic
Apple - An apple wand is used for love magic, for rituals designed to establish contact with the Otherworld, for initiation, and for fertility rituals
Ash - The ash is a great conductor of magical force, traditionally used for witches’ broomsticks, druids’ wands, and cunning men’s staffs; the use of the ash wand connects the magician to all three realms, and when using an ash wand he or she acts within all three
Aspen - The aspen is used to invoke magical shields, for protection, and for healing
Bay - The bay tree is associated with the sun god and his powers of protection, healing, and divination; a bay wand may be used in all these rituals
Beech - The beech tree is associated with written knowledge; use a beech wand for spells and rituals concerning such knowledge, and in the consecration of written talismans
Birch - The birch is a tree of fertility, but is also a powerful magical force in rituals of purification and the banishment of negativity
Blackthorn - A blackthorn wand can be used for great good or great ill; it is a powerful magical protection, but also an instrument of cursing, used anciently to invoke the Wild Hunt to carry off the soul of an enemy
Bramble - Healing
Buckthorn - Healing Cypress-Rites for the dead, crossing the gates of the underworld
Elder - Rites of the crone goddess, rites of Samhain and winter, fairy contact, healing, and summoning spirits
Elm - Rites of the Goddess, feminine magic
Hawthorn - Protection, invoking a psychic shield, fairy contact, the rite of Beltane, and Goddess magic
Hazel - A good general-purpose wand, some say this is the most efficacious of all wands; a hazel wand is sometimes called the wishing rod
Holly - Rites of male magic, warrior magic, protection from negative forces Ivy-Binding magic, protection from psychic attack Juniper-For warding off the evil eye, exorcism
Linden - Feminine power and rites of the Goddess
Maple - Handfastings, rituals of celebration
Mistletoe - Rites of healing, luck, and good fortune
Oak - Rites of protection, general-purpose magic, Midsummer, divination, fairy contact, Otherworld magic
Pine - Gaining knowledge, fire magic, illumination
Poplar - Divination
Rowan - Protection, divination Service
Tree - Protection, or as an all-purpose wand
Spindle Tree - Spinning and weaving magic, creating magic, Goddess magic
Whitebeam - Earth magic
Willow - Bardic magic, healing, Goddess magic, feminine magic, rebirth, purification
Yew - Initiation, funeral rites
